Types of Urns Available
Traditional Cremation Urns: These urns often reflect classic designs that are both timeless and elegant. They come in a wide range of materials such as wood, brass, marble, and ceramic. Many individuals in the UK choose these classic options for their simplicity and respectful presence, perfect for showing in the home or at a memorial service.

Keepsake Urns: For those who want to share a fraction of the ashes among relatives, keepsake urns are a great option. These small urns let family to each hold onto a meaningful fraction of the ashes, offering a personal keepsake that can be valued for years to come. Keepsake urns are available in a variety of styles, allowing each individual to choose something that connects with them.

Ashes Vessels, Cremation Urns UK Pots, and Vases: For a more contemporary look, ashes vessels, pots, and vases offer a different take on the classic urn. With sleek styles and updated appearance, these urns can seamlessly fit into the home while serving a sacred purpose.

Factors When Picking an Urn
When selecting an urn for ashes, think about the dimensions and build. Urns vary sizes based on whether they will contain the entire amount of ashes or a fraction for keepsake purposes. You’ll also need to reflect on where the urn will be stored – whether displayed at home, placed in a memorial garden, or held in a special location.

The composition of the urn is another important factor. Wooden urns provide a natural feel, while metal urns ensure longevity and refinement. For those wanting a more artistic touch, ceramic and glass urns can act as stunning works of art that represent the distinctiveness of your family member.
